summ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--lingucomponent/source/lingutil/lingutil.cxx4
1 files changed, 1 insertions, 3 deletions
diff --git a/lingucomponent/source/lingutil/lingutil.cxx b/lingucomponent/source/lingutil/lingutil.cxx
index b6db0b9fca66..590206c6c318 100644
--- a/lingucomponent/source/lingutil/lingutil.cxx
+++ b/lingucomponent/source/lingutil/lingutil.cxx
@@ -152,9 +152,7 @@ std::vector< SvtLinguConfigDictionaryEntry > GetOldStyleDics( const char *pDicTy
// ctor as that triggers use of liblangtag and initializes its
// database which we do not want during startup. Convert
// instead.
- sal_Int32 nPos;
- if (sChunk.indexOf('-') < 0 && ((nPos = sChunk.indexOf('_')) > 0))
- sChunk = sChunk.replaceAt( nPos, 1, OUString('-'));
+ sChunk = sChunk.replace( '_', '-');
LanguageTag aLangTag(sChunk, true);
if (!aLangTag.isValidBcp47())
continue;